Aaliyah: A Brief Life in the Spotlight

Aaliyah Dana Haughton, a rather bright star, entered the world on January 16, 1979, in Brooklyn, New York. From a very young age, it was clear she had a special gift for music. She signed a recording contract when she was just 12 years old, which is that quite remarkable. Her debut album, "Age Ain't Nothing but a Number," released in 1994, pretty much made her an overnight sensation in the R&B scene, you know.

She quickly became known as the "Princess of R&B" and even the "Queen of Urban Pop." Her music was incredibly popular, and she took the industry by storm. Beyond singing, Aaliyah also stepped into acting, showing she had even more talents to share. Her career was just soaring, with new projects and more music on the horizon, so.

The Day of the Tragedy: August 25, 2001

On August 25, 2001, a small plane crashed and burst into flames shortly after taking off from an island in the Bahamas. This horrifying event happened as Aaliyah and her team were trying to fly back to the United States. She had just finished filming her final music video for the song "Rock the Boat" in the Bahamas, and they were ahead of schedule, which is that why they wanted to leave early.

The group was leaving Marsh Harbour Airport, heading for Miami, Florida. It was a Saturday night, and what should have been a routine flight turned into a nightmare. Investigators in the Bahamas began a probe right away to find out what caused the accident. This sudden loss shook everyone who knew her and admired her work, so.

The Doomed Flight and Its Passengers

The plane involved in the aaliyah plane crash was a Cessna 402B, with the registration N8097W. Skystream Inc. owned this particular aircraft, and Blackhawk International Airways Inc. operated it. Nine people boarded this small plane, which was similar to, but not the exact one, shown in some pictures. They were all ready to head home after the video shoot.

Among the victims were American singer and actress Aaliyah, of course, and several members of her entourage. This included her hairdresser, her bodyguard, and a record executive, so. The crash killed the pilot and all eight passengers on board, which is just devastating. The other passenger, a security guard, died shortly afterwards. According to paramedics, he spent his last moments worrying about Aaliyah's condition, which is a rather heartbreaking detail.

Investigating the Cause

After the crash, investigators in the Bahamas started a thorough probe to find out why the accident happened. They looked into everything, trying to piece together the sequence of events that led to the Cessna 402B crashing shortly after takeoff from runway 27. Understanding the cause is that crucial for preventing future tragedies, you know.

While the immediate cause was the plane's failure, further investigations revealed some alarming details. It was reported that the plane was significantly overloaded, carrying more weight than it was actually designed for. There were also concerns about the pilot's qualifications and whether he was properly authorized to fly that aircraft under those conditions. These factors, combined, created a very dangerous situation, so.

In May 2002, Aaliyah's parents took legal action, filing a lawsuit against several companies. They sought to hold Virgin Records and Blackhawk International Airways Corp. responsible for their culpability in the crash. This legal battle was about finding answers and holding those accountable for the devastating loss, you know. The lawsuit eventually settled for an undisclosed amount, bringing some closure, perhaps, but certainly not erasing the pain.
